diff --git a/.github/workflows/build.yml b/.github/workflows/build.yml index 56babef59bb..578c79f8094 100644 --- a/.github/workflows/build.yml +++ b/.github/workflows/build.yml @@ -6,10 +6,7 @@ on: workflow_dispatch: {} jobs: build: -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: write outputs: @@ -69,10 +66,7 @@ jobs: overwrite: true self-mutation: needs: build -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: write if: always() && needs.build.outputs.self_mutation_happened && !(github.event.pull_request.head.repo.full_name != github.repository) @@ -103,10 +97,7 @@ jobs: git push origin HEAD:$PULL_REQUEST_REF package-js: needs: build -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: {} if: "! needs.build.outputs.self_mutation_happened" steps: @@ -131,10 +122,7 @@ jobs: run: mv .repo/dist dist package-java: needs: build -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: {} if: "! needs.build.outputs.self_mutation_happened" steps: @@ -163,10 +151,7 @@ jobs: run: mv .repo/dist dist package-python: needs: build -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: {} if: "! needs.build.outputs.self_mutation_happened" steps: @@ -194,10 +179,7 @@ jobs: run: mv .repo/dist dist package-dotnet: needs: build -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: {} if: "! needs.build.outputs.self_mutation_happened" steps: @@ -225,10 +207,7 @@ jobs: run: mv .repo/dist dist package-go: needs: build -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: {} if: "! needs.build.outputs.self_mutation_happened" steps: diff --git a/.github/workflows/force-release.yml b/.github/workflows/force-release.yml index c1c386af0f2..2625a3a8344 100644 --- a/.github/workflows/force-release.yml +++ b/.github/workflows/force-release.yml @@ -16,10 +16,7 @@ on: description: Whether to publish to Go Repository jobs: force-release: -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: write env: @@ -55,10 +52,7 @@ jobs: force_release_golang: name: Publish to Github Go Repository needs: force-release -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: read env: diff --git a/.github/workflows/provider-upgrade.yml b/.github/workflows/provider-upgrade.yml index 31a561d6f1b..eb747e67724 100644 --- a/.github/workflows/provider-upgrade.yml +++ b/.github/workflows/provider-upgrade.yml @@ -7,10 +7,7 @@ on: workflow_dispatch: {} jobs: upgrade: -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: pull-requests: write issues: write di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index 31d6c653a1f..04cea672c8c 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-8,10 +8,7 @@ on: workflow_dispatch: {} jobs: release: -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: write outputs: @@ -95,10 +92,7 @@ jobs: - release_pypi - release_nuget - release_golang -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: write issues: write @@ -141,10 +135,7 @@ jobs: release_npm: name: Publish to npm needs: release -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: read issues: write @@ -191,10 +182,7 @@ jobs: release_maven: name: Publish to Maven Central needs: release -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: read issues: write @@ -249,10 +237,7 @@ jobs: release_pypi: name: Publish to PyPI needs: release -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: read issues: write @@ -301,10 +286,7 @@ jobs: release_nuget: name: Publish to NuGet Gallery needs: release -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: read issues: write @@ -352,10 +334,7 @@ jobs: release_golang: name: Publish to GitHub Go Module Repository needs: release - runs-on: - - custom - - linux - - custom-linux-medium + runs-on: custom-linux-medium permissions: contents: read issues: write diff --git a/yarn.lock b/yarn.lock index 5f0c5b37766..0cc7467da12 100644 --- a/yarn.lock +++ b/yarn.lock @@ -218,9 +218,9 @@ jsii-srcmak "0.1.1039" "@cdktf/provider-project@^0.5.0": - version "0.5.40" - resolved "https://registry.yarnpkg.com/@cdktf/provider-project/-/provider-project-0.5.40.tgz#74dcaabd85baf562264dd0ea38b68b64920537a7" - integrity sha512-PIbiXnhv9XE9IA/fHyyaOGRqivawDzOkHUxoJGkm/n/S8JDnoUipnq+hTC+FwtaBXBC8+eZ2VXjjFlI5/SlXEA== + version "0.5.41" + resolved "https://registry.yarnpkg.com/@cdktf/provider-project/-/provider-project-0.5.41.tgz#a36dfd3944bd66401007dd61c4e724a7862faf33" + integrity sha512-deb1Rjr0rPCs4S+CeyWYUeKRIdKqbqUKVGboA3zaxp527vEkMQYIZ98rm7JryfcztfvIaXevyjtBJXh7LdG7pA== dependencies: change-case "^4.1.2" fs-extra "^10.1.0" @@ -4253,16 +4253,7 @@ streamx@^2.15.0: optionalDependencies: bare-events "^2.2.0" -"string-width-cjs@npm:string-width@^4.2.0": - version "4.2.3" - resolved "https://registry.yarnpkg.com/string-width/-/string-width-4.2.3.tgz#269c7117d27b05ad2e536830a8ec895ef9c6d010" - integrity sha512-wKyQRQpjJ0sIp62ErSZdGsjMJWsap5oRNihHhu6G7JVO/9jIB6UyevL+tXuOqrng8j/cxKTWyWUwvSTriiZz/g== - dependencies: - emoji-regex "^8.0.0" - is-fullwidth-code-point "^3.0.0" - strip-ansi "^6.0.1" - -string-width@^4.0.0, string-width@^4.1.0, string-width@^4.2.0, string-width@^4.2.2, string-width@^4.2.3: +"string-width-cjs@npm:string-width@^4.2.0", string-width@^4.0.0, string-width@^4.1.0, string-width@^4.2.0, string-width@^4.2.2, string-width@^4.2.3: version "4.2.3" resolved "https://registry.yarnpkg.com/string-width/-/string-width-4.2.3.tgz#269c7117d27b05ad2e536830a8ec895ef9c6d010" integrity sha512-wKyQRQpjJ0sIp62ErSZdGsjMJWsap5oRNihHhu6G7JVO/9jIB6UyevL+tXuOqrng8j/cxKTWyWUwvSTriiZz/g== @@ -4340,14 +4331,7 @@ stringify-package@^1.0.1: resolved "https://registry.yarnpkg.com/stringify-package/-/stringify-package-1.0.1.tgz#e5aa3643e7f74d0f28628b72f3dad5cecfc3ba85" integrity sha512-sa4DUQsYciMP1xhKWGuFM04fB0LG/9DlluZoSVywUMRNvzid6XucHK0/90xGxRoHrAaROrcHK1aPKaijCtSrhg== -"strip-ansi-cjs@npm:strip-ansi@^6.0.1": - version "6.0.1" - resolved "https://registry.yarnpkg.com/strip-ansi/-/strip-ansi-6.0.1.tgz#9e26c63d30f53443e9489495b2105d37b67a85d9" - integrity sha512-Y38VPSHcqkFrCpFnQ9vuSXmquuv5oXOKpGeT6aGrr3o3Gc9AlVa6JBfUSOCnbxGGZF+/0ooI7KrPuUSztUdU5A== - dependencies: - ansi-regex "^5.0.1" - -strip-ansi@6.0.1, strip-ansi@^6.0.0, strip-ansi@^6.0.1: +"strip-ansi-cjs@npm:strip-ansi@^6.0.1", strip-ansi@6.0.1, strip-ansi@^6.0.0, strip-ansi@^6.0.1: version "6.0.1" resolved "https://registry.yarnpkg.com/strip-ansi/-/strip-ansi-6.0.1.tgz#9e26c63d30f53443e9489495b2105d37b67a85d9" integrity sha512-Y38VPSHcqkFrCpFnQ9vuSXmquuv5oXOKpGeT6aGrr3o3Gc9AlVa6JBfUSOCnbxGGZF+/0ooI7KrPuUSztUdU5A== @@ -4747,7 +4731,7 @@ workerpool@^6.5.1: resolved "https://registry.yarnpkg.com/workerpool/-/workerpool-6.5.1.tgz#060f73b39d0caf97c6db64da004cd01b4c099544" integrity sha512-Fs4dNYcsdpYSAfVxhnl1L5zTksjvOJxtC5hzMNl+1t9B8hTJTdKDyZ5ju7ztgPy+ft9tBFXoOlDNiOT9WUXZlA== -"wrap-ansi-cjs@npm:wrap-ansi@^7.0.0": +"wrap-ansi-cjs@npm:wrap-ansi@^7.0.0", wrap-ansi@^7.0.0: version "7.0.0" resolved "https://registry.yarnpkg.com/wrap-ansi/-/wrap-ansi-7.0.0.tgz#67e145cff510a6a6984bdf1152911d69d2eb9e43" integrity sha512-YVGIj2kamLSTxw6NsZjoBxfSwsn0ycdesmc4p+Q21c5zPuZ1pl+NfxVdxPtdHvmNVOQ6XSYG4AUtyt/Fi7D16Q== @@ -4765,15 +4749,6 @@ wrap-ansi@^6.0.1, wrap-ansi@^6.2.0: string-width "^4.1.0" strip-ansi "^6.0.0" -wrap-ansi@^7.0.0: - version "7.0.0" - resolved "https://registry.yarnpkg.com/wrap-ansi/-/wrap-ansi-7.0.0.tgz#67e145cff510a6a6984bdf1152911d69d2eb9e43" - integrity sha512-YVGIj2kamLSTxw6NsZjoBxfSwsn0ycdesmc4p+Q21c5zPuZ1pl+NfxVdxPtdHvmNVOQ6XSYG4AUtyt/Fi7D16Q== - dependencies: - ansi-styles "^4.0.0" - string-width "^4.1.0" - strip-ansi "^6.0.0" - wrap-ansi@^8.1.0: version "8.1.0" resolved "https://registry.yarnpkg.com/wrap-ansi/-/wrap-ansi-8.1.0.tgz#56dc22368ee570face1b49819975d9b9a5ead214"